Branding is the identity of your business, and the key to making a lasting impression. Consistent branding helps build trust, strengthen recognition, and create a memorable impression on your customers.
Consider McDonald’s: a simple logo, largely unchanged since the late ’60s, and yet so universally recognisable that even that colour combination of red and yellow can make your mouth water as you crave their salty fries. And that was no stroke of luck – according to colour psychology, that red and yellow combination can actually make you feel hungry. This strong, consistent branding over the decades has made the McDonald’s brand iconic and forever recognisable, not to mention a giant amongst would-be competitors.
Why Consistent Branding Matters
Builds Trust and Credibility
A strong, uniform brand presence signals professionalism and reliability. Customers are more likely to choose a business that presents itself with consistency across all touchpoints, from social media to print materials. This ranges from your logo to your colour and font choices, as well as the tone of your content.
Enhances Brand Recognition
Repeated exposure to the same logo, fonts, colours, and messaging helps people remember your brand. Over time, this recognition can turn into customer loyalty. Remember the golden arches…
Creates a Cohesive Experience
Whether a customer visits your website, sees an ad, or walks into your store, they should experience a unified brand identity. This consistency reassures customers and reinforces your company’s values.
Sets You Apart from Competitors
In a crowded market, strong branding helps differentiate your business. A distinct, cohesive identity makes it easier for customers to recognise and choose your brand over others.
Improves Marketing Effectiveness
A clear and consistent brand message makes marketing efforts more impactful. When all elements work together, from visuals to tone of voice, your brand becomes more memorable and persuasive.
How to Maintain Branding Consistency
Use a Brand Guide
Document your colours, fonts, logo usage, and messaging guidelines to ensure uniformity.
Be Consistent Across Platforms
Keep branding aligned across websites, social media, email marketing, and printed materials.
Train Your Team – Make sure employees understand and apply branding principles in their communication and interactions.
By maintaining consistency, your brand becomes stronger, more recognisable, and more trusted by customers. Investing in a well-defined brand strategy pays off in long-term loyalty and business growth.
